技术文摘
CentOS 系统常规初始化操作全面解析
CentOS 系统常规初始化操作全面解析
在使用 CentOS 系统时,进行适当的初始化操作对于系统的稳定运行和安全性至关重要。以下将为您详细介绍 CentOS 系统的常规初始化操作。
更新系统是必不可少的一步。通过运行命令“yum update”,可以获取最新的软件包和安全补丁,修复潜在的漏洞,提升系统的稳定性和性能。
接着,设置主机名。主机名是系统在网络中的标识,通过编辑“/etc/hostname”文件,为系统赋予一个具有辨识度且易于管理的名称。
然后是配置网络。对于静态 IP 地址,需要在“/etc/sysconfig/network-scripts/ifcfg-eth0”文件中进行相应的设置,包括 IP 地址、子网掩码、网关和 DNS 服务器等信息。如果是动态获取 IP 地址,则通常无需过多配置。
安装必要的软件也是初始化的重要环节。根据系统的用途,可能需要安装诸如 Web 服务器(如 Apache 或 Nginx)、数据库(如 MySQL 或 PostgreSQL)、开发工具等。
用户和权限管理同样不容忽视。创建普通用户,并根据需要赋予不同的权限,避免使用 root 用户进行日常操作,以降低误操作带来的风险。
对防火墙进行配置也是保障系统安全的关键。可以使用“firewalld”服务来开放必要的端口,阻止不必要的访问。
优化系统服务也是一项重要工作。例如,禁用一些不常用的服务,减少系统资源的消耗。
还需要对系统日志进行设置,以便及时发现和解决问题。
最后,定期进行系统备份是确保数据安全的重要措施。可以使用工具如 rsync 或者创建系统镜像等方式来实现。
CentOS 系统的常规初始化操作涵盖了多个方面,从系统更新到安全配置,从软件安装到用户管理,每一个步骤都对系统的稳定运行和安全性有着重要的影响。只有认真完成这些初始化操作,才能为后续的系统使用打下坚实的基础。
- 项目年度会议揭晓Eclipse前景
- Gartner预计09年全球企业软件市场营收持平
- JavaFX市场收效欠佳 亟待寻求新突破
- 云端漫步 Java开发者新选择
- IBM推出LotusLiveEngage助力网络商务社交
- LINQS 0.0.6发布,数据库应用得以增强
- 资深项目经理分享软件项目管理注意事项
- 微软.NET增强预览版发布 面向多云多平台开发
- JavaFX中HTTP网络与XML分析
- 阿里软件豪掷10亿全力进军管理软件市场
- 微软ASP.NET MVC框架1.0正式版发布(附下载地址)
- ASP.NET MVC版本更新的回顾
- JavaFX、Flex与Silverlight的横向对比
- C# WinForm开发中Label的换行方法
- 技术高手解读ASP.NET MVC 1.0